Prolactin content is slightly high.

2025-07-07 06:39:42
Hi Doctor, As per my latest lab report prolactin content is 27.9ng/ml. Currently I am planning for pregnancy with 5 years of marriage completion. I am under gynoveda ayurvedic treatment. Could you please suggest on how to bring my prolactin level to normal range? Attached the lab report. Thanks & Regards, Sneha

Hi Sneha Normal range for women (non-pregnant): <25 ng/mL Your level is slightly elevated, which is common and often not alarming, especially if: You're not having symptoms like irregular periods, galactorrhea (milk discharge), or infertility The test wasn't done under strict conditions (fasting, no stress, no nipple stimulation)
Next Steps
Possible Causes Stress or poor sleep before the test PCOS (common in fertility issues) Thyroid dysfunction (rule out hypothyroidism) Certain medications (e.g., antidepressants, antacids) 🌿 You're on Gynoveda Ayurvedic Treatment Gynoveda is a holistic fertility approach; some of their herbal formulations may influence hormones. However, if prolactin remains high, you may need modern treatment along with Ayurveda for best result
Health Tips
Reduce stress with yoga or meditation Get 7–8 hours of sleep Avoid nipple stimulation or tight bras Eat a balanced diet rich in zinc, B6, and omega-3s Avoid excess sugar, caffeine, soy, and alcohol Check thyroid (TSH) levels Maintain a healthy weight Review any Ayurvedic supplements with your doctor No medication is needed yet, but if trying to conceive for long, consider rechecking levels and consulting your gynecologist.

You need to lower your Prolactin levels BEFORE conception, because ligh Prolactin carries a risk of miscarriage. Ayurvedic treatments may help but if your Prolactin levels are consistently above 25 ng  you will need medical intervention and drugs like Cabergoline to reduce your Prolactin levels. The exact dosage and duration is best consulted with a Gynaecologist.
Next Steps
Check your TSH levels. If your TSH levels are normal you might need an MRI.
